Qu’est-ce que la simulation d’automates cellulaires ?
Qu’est-ce que la simulation d’automates cellulaires ?
Un automate cellulaire (pl. automates cellulaires , abrév. CA) est un modèle discret de calcul étudié dans la théorie des automates . Les automates cellulaires sont également appelés espaces cellulaires , automates de tessellation , structures homogènes, structures cellulaires , structures de tessellation et tableaux itératifs.
Quelles sont les caractéristiques d’une modélisation multi-agents ?
La plupart des modèles à base d’ agents sont composés de : (1) de nombreux agents spécifiés à différentes échelles (généralement appelés granularité d’ agent ) ; (2) heuristique de prise de décision ; (3) règles d’apprentissage ou processus adaptatifs; (4) une topologie d’interaction ; et (5) un environnement.
Qu’est-ce que l’architecture basée sur les agents ?
L’architecture d’agent est considérée comme le cerveau fonctionnel d’un agent dans la prise de décision et le raisonnement pour résoudre un problème et atteindre des objectifs. … Le but de cette étude est d’identifier les caractéristiques distinctives des différents types d’ architectures d’agents et comment elles sont mises en œuvre pour résoudre les problèmes du monde réel.
La modélisation basée sur les agents est-elle de l’IA ?
Ici, nous créons un modèle basé sur les agents ( ABM) qui simule les modèles longitudinaux du comportement humain. En basant l’ABM sur un système d’intelligence artificielle ( IA ), nous créons des agents qui imitent les décisions humaines sur l’exécution de comportements pertinents pour déterminer les expositions aux produits chimiques et à d’autres facteurs de stress.
Qu’est-ce que l’IA basée sur les agents ?
En intelligence artificielle, un agent intelligent (IA) fait référence à une entité autonome qui agit, orientant son activité vers la réalisation d’objectifs (c’est-à-dire qu’il s’agit d’un agent ), sur un environnement en utilisant l’observation par le biais de capteurs et d’actionneurs conséquents (c’est-à-dire qu’il est intelligent).
La modélisation à base d’agents est-elle de l’apprentissage automatique ?
Couplée à l’ apprentissage automatique , la modélisation basée sur les agents peut changer la façon dont nous analysons tous les différents types de données telles que les données d’entreprise, les données de la chaîne d’approvisionnement, les données sociales et les données de comportement , etc. La modélisation basée sur les agents nous permet de nous éloigner de la besoin de prédire un événement futur.
Comment créer un modèle basé sur les agents ?
- Concevez la structure de données pour stocker les attributs des agents .
- Concevez la structure de données pour stocker les états de l’environnement.
- Décrire les règles de comportement de l’environnement par lui-même.
- Décrire les règles d’ interaction des agents avec l’environnement.
- Décrire les règles sur la façon dont les agents se comportent par eux-mêmes.
Quelle est la différence entre la simulation multi-agents et le système multi-agents ?
Toutes les réponses (13) Un système multi – agents est le modèle d’un système (c’est-à-dire composé d’entités indépendantes en interaction et d’un environnement), qui peut être simulé ou non. Une simulation à base d’ agents est un programme informatique exécutant un système constitué d’ agents .
A quoi sert NetLogo ?
NetLogo est un environnement de modélisation programmable multi-agents. Il est utilisé par plusieurs centaines de milliers d’étudiants, d’enseignants et de chercheurs dans le monde entier. Il alimente également les simulations participatives HubNet. Il est rédigé par Uri Wilensky et développé au CCL.
Quelle langue utilise NetLogo ?
Scala
Comment fonctionne NetLogo ?
NetLogo utilise la commande ask pour donner des commandes aux tortues, patchs et liens. Tout le code à exécuter par les tortues doit être situé dans un « contexte » de tortue. … Toutes les commandes que vous entrez seront exécutées par toutes les tortues. En utilisant ask turtles , hatch ou d’autres commandes qui établissent un contexte de tortue.
Qui a inventé NetLogo ?
Uri Wilenski
Qu’est-ce que FD dans NetLogo ?
forward number La tortue avance par nombre de pas, un pas à la fois. (Si nombre est négatif, la tortue recule.) fd 10 équivaut à répéter 10 [ saut 1 ] . fd 10.
NetLogo est-il utile ?
NetLogo est maintenant un outil puissant largement utilisé en science et nous le recommandons fortement, en particulier pour ceux qui découvrent la modélisation et la programmation, mais aussi pour les scientifiques sérieux ayant une expérience des logiciels. NetLogo a été choisi par Railsback et Grimm (2012) comme plate-forme pour leur manuel sur la modélisation scientifique à base d’agents.